Donna Jean Donathan

Donna Jean Donathan, 73, of Fanshawe, died Thursday, Jan. 22, 2009, at Eastern Oklahoma Medical Center in Poteau.

Visitation will be from 5 to 7 tonight at the funeral home.

Funeral services will be at 2 p.m. Saturday at First Free Will Baptist Church in Fanshawe with the Rev. Kenneth Majors officiating. Burial will be at Fanshawe Cemetery. Funeral arrangements are under the direction of Evans and Miller Funeral Home of Poteau.

Born Aug. 30, 1935, in Ponca City, she was the daughter of Jack Asbury and Bessie Jane (Spurteon) Smith. She was a 1953 graduate of Nowata High School and married Joseph Donathan on April 30, 1974. She retired from Tinker Air Force Base in 1984.

She and her husband were members of First Free Will Baptist Church of Fanshawe.

Survivors include her husband, Joseph Donathan, of the home; five sons and daughters-in-law, Larry Donathan, of Calhoun, Neil and Pat Donathan, of Panama, Jerry and Barbara Donathan, of McAlester, Mike and Liza Donathan, of Panama, and Terry Wiggins, of Oklahoma City; daughter, Phyllis Brigance, of Eufaula.

Also, numerous grandchildren and great-grandchildren; four sisters, Mary Williams, Corpus Christi, Texas, Betty Carroll, Dallas, Nancy Adams, of Miami, and Cheryl Hall, of Jenks, and numerous nieces, nephews, other relatives and friends.

She was preceded in death by two daughters, Linda Elizabeth Wilkerson and Kathy Elaine Wampler; five brothers, Jack, John, Jim, Clay, and Steven Smith; a grandson, Robert Justin Donathan, and her parents.

Pallbearers will be her sons and grandsons.
